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from St Helens Junction to Great Malvern start from as little as £26.70

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from St Helens Junction to Great Malvern are available for £65.20 one way

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Station Facilities and Amenities

St Helens Junction offers a wide array of fac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. The ticket office is open from early morning until late at night, with ticket machines available for your convenience. Collecting tickets bought online is straightforward, and there are accessible machines accepting both cash and cards. Smartcards are also supported, with validators on site. If you require assistance, staff are present to help during most hours, ensuring you have support when needed.

While there are no waiting rooms or lounges, ample seating is available. This station supports step-free access to parts of the facility, key for those with mobility challenges. Additionally, safety measures are robust with a comprehensive CCTV system ensuring peace of mind.

Transport Connections

The station's location makes it accessible via various modes of transport, creating an easy transition from curbside to trackside. For bus travelers, a bus interchange is right at the station entrance. Rail replacement services and taxis can be conveniently picked up or dropped off at the designated turning circle just outside. Although bicycle hire is not available on-site, you can securely store your bike at the entrance, ensuring a hassle-free ride to and from the station.

Station Facilities and Amenities

Great Malvern is equipped with essential amenities to make your journey smooth and comfortable. It features a staffed ticket office, open from early morning until late afternoon on weekdays and Saturdays, and an array of ticket machines to facilitate quick and efficient ticket collection. While the station offers an induction loop for those who require it, bear in mind that accessible ticket machines are unfortunately not available. The station highlights its dedication to security by being accredited by the Secure Station Scheme and is fully monitored by CCTV.

Though you won’t find refreshment facilities, shops, or ATM machines here, Great Malvern’s charm lies in its simplicity. However, there are accessible toilets and a seating area for a comfortable wait, albeit no 1st Class Lounge. Cyclists will appreciate the dedicated bicycle storage facilities ensuring your trusty two-wheeled companion is well looked after.

Accessible Travel and Assistance

Understanding the necessity for accessibility, Great Malvern station offers partial step-free access, highlighting the importance of comfort and safety for all passengers. For those needing extra assistance, the staff is available during specified hours to help with everything from boarding to providing information. Unfortunately, currently due to improvement works, there's a limitation on accepting mobility scooters; however, arrangements are made for transportation to Malvern Link station. It's worth checking the operational timetable for wheelchairs and step-free access given the station's B1 classification.

Onward Travel Options and Local Links

Travelling beyond the platform is made easy with several local transport options. Rail replacement services operate from the station car park adjacent to platform 1, whereas various bus and taxi services are conveniently accessible for further exploration of the town and surrounding areas. For a comfortable ride, Smiths taxis are just a call away.
